7-Methoxyindoline hydrochloride is primarily utilized in the field of organic synthesis as a key intermediate for the development of various pharmacologically active compounds. Its structure is particularly valuable in the synthesis of indole derivatives, which are crucial in the creation of drugs targeting neurological and psychiatric disorders. The compound is often employed in research settings to explore its potential in modulating serotonin receptors, making it significant in the study of mood regulation and antidepressant mechanisms. Additionally, it serves as a building block in the synthesis of complex molecules used in medicinal chemistry for the development of novel therapeutic agents. Its applications extend to the study of enzyme inhibition and receptor binding, contributing to advancements in drug discovery and biochemical research.
